Distance From Ciudad Guayana Airport to Grand Bahama International Airport (CGU - FPO Distance)

The flight distance from Ciudad Guayana Airport (CGU) to Grand Bahama International Airport (FPO) is 1563 miles. This is equivalent to 2515 kilometers or 1357 nautical miles. The distance shown below is the straight line distance (may be called as flying or air distance) or direct flight distance between airports.


2515 kilometers is the distance from Ciudad Guayana Airport, Venezuela to Grand Bahama International Airport, Bahamas.


Flight Duration between Ciudad Guayana, Venezuela and Freeport, Bahamas

Estimated flight time from Ciudad Guayana Airport, Ciudad Guayana, Venezuela to Grand Bahama International Airport, Freeport, Bahamas is 3 hours 7 minutes under avarage conditions. The flight time calculator assumes an average flight speed for a commercial airliner of 500 mph, which is equivalent to 805 km/hr or 434 knots. Your actual flying time may vary depending on wind speeds or weather conditions.
